Immunology and Inflammatory Kidney Diseases

Immunology and Inflammatory Kidney Diseases focus on conditions where the immune system improperly targets kidney tissue, causing inflammation and damage. Glomerulonephritis, lupus nephritis, and IgA nephropathy are common inflammatory kidney diseases driven by immune responses. These conditions can lead to proteinuria, hematuria, and impaired kidney function. The interplay between immune cells, antibodies, and kidney structures plays a key role in disease progression. Targeted immunosuppressive therapies, including corticosteroids and biologics, are essential in managing these diseases and preventing kidney failure.
